抑制c-myc基因表达对HL-60细胞表面分化抗原CD13、CD33的影响  被引量:3

The effects of repressing c-myc expression in the HL-60 cells on CD13 and CD33

摘  要:目的:利用重组反义c-myc腺病毒载体(Ad-AS-c-myc)抑制HL-60细胞c-myc基因表达,检测细胞表面分化抗原CD13、CD33变化,了解抑制HL-60细胞c-myc表达,对细胞分化及分化抗原的影响。方法:重组Ad-AS-c-myc病毒按感染强度(MOI)为100的转染剂量,转染HL-60细胞。RT-PCR检测c-myc表达。流式细胞仪检测CD13、CD33阳性细胞率。同时对转染细胞行Wright's染色,观察细胞形态变化。结果:Ad-AS-c-myc转染HL-60细胞后,c-myc基因表达降低,CD13阳性细胞率升高,CD33阳性细胞率降低。结论:抑制c-myc基因表达,使HL-60细胞CD13表达增强,CD33表达降低。细胞形态向成熟粒细胞方向分化。Objective: Using recombinant antisense c-myc adenovirus(Ad-AS-c-myc) to repress c-myc expression in HL-60 cells,detect change of CD13 and CD33,and to evaluate the differentiation by repressing c-myc expression in HL-60 cells.Methods: The HL-60 cells were transfected by recombinant adenovirus encoding antisense c-myc(MOI:100).The transcription of c-myc was assessed by RT-PCR.The expression of CD13 and CD33 was determined by flow cytometry in HL-60 cells.The morphology of the transfected HL-60 cells observated by wright's staining.Results: The level of c-myc transcription and the version could been strongly inhibited by Ad-AS-c-myc in the transfected HL-60 cells.The rate of CD13+ was increased,CD33+ reduced.Conclusion: Repressing c-myc expression in HL-60 cells,changed the rates of CD13+ and CD33+.The morphology of transfected HL-60 cells tend to matured granulocytic cell.
